The Los Angeles Times reports that Conan O’Brien has decided he won’t go along with moving the Tonight Show to a 11:05 (Central Time) start.

“I sincerely believe that delaying the Tonight Show into the next day to accommodate another comedy program will seriously damage what I consider to be the greatest franchise in the history of broadcasting,” Conan wrote in a statement. “The Tonight Show at 12:05 simply isn’t the Tonight Show. Also, if I accept this move I will be knocking the Late Night show, which I inherited from David Letterman and passed on to Jimmy Fallon, out of its long-held time slot. That would hurt the other NBC franchise that I love, and it would be unfair to Jimmy.”

O’Brien says he has no other offers on the table, and hopes that the issue can be resolved quickly.
